How to Fix the Jauffre Bug in Oblivion Remastered

Image Credits: Bethesda Game Studios, Oblivion Remastered

The Jauffre bug is alive and well in Oblivion Remastered, causing headaches for players trying to progress the main quest. If Jauffre gets stuck on his horse, refuses to talk about the Amulet, or simply vanishes, here’s how you can work around these classic issues.

Jauffre Stuck on the Way to Cloud Ruler Temple

If Jauffre freezes on his horse or refuses to move:

  • Fast Travel Trick:
    Try fast traveling directly to Cloud Ruler Temple. Sometimes this forces both Jauffre and Martin to appear nearby. If they don’t move, fast travel again to a nearby location and walk back up the hill.

  • Lead Him Manually:
    If Jauffre is stuck at the bottom of the mountain, try walking ahead slowly. He might eventually start following you. Make sure you stay on the road—both Jauffre and Martin struggle with rough terrain.

  • Double Fast Travel:
    Some players reported success by fast traveling twice—once away, then back to Cloud Ruler Temple. This can reset their pathing and trigger the cutscene at the gate.

Can’t Talk to Jauffre About the Amulet

If Jauffre won’t give you the option to discuss the Amulet of Kings:

  • Check Your Inventory:
    Make sure you actually have the Amulet of Kings in your inventory. If you picked up a katana from Baurus and something glitched, it could interfere with quest triggers.

  • Talk to Prior Maborel:
    Enter Weynon Priory and speak to Prior Maborel first. Sometimes talking to him before Jauffre helps reset dialogue options.

  • Reload Before Entering the Priory:
    If possible, reload a save from before you first entered Weynon Priory. This can prevent the dialogue bug from locking you out of progressing.

  • Drop Unnecessary Items:
    If you’re carrying unusual quest items (like the katana from the tutorial), try dropping them before speaking to Jauffre.

When All Else Fails

Unfortunately, if none of these tricks work, you may be stuck with:

  • Reloading an Older Save

  • Restarting the Game (if you're early in your playthrough)

Bethesda support hasn’t offered much help beyond acknowledging the bug, so manual fixes are your best bet for now.
